19 #include <sys/types.h>
20 
21 #include <stdlib.h>
22 #include <string.h>
23 
24 #include "tmux.h"
25 
26 /*
27  * Bind a key to a command, this recurses through cmd_*.
28  */
29 
30 enum cmd_retval	 cmd_bind_key_exec(struct cmd *, struct cmd_q *);
31 
32 enum cmd_retval	 cmd_bind_key_mode_table(struct cmd *, struct cmd_q *,
33 		     key_code);
34 
35 const struct cmd_entry cmd_bind_key_entry = {
36 	"bind-key", "bind",
37 	"cnrt:T:", 1, -1,
38 	"[-cnr] [-t mode-table] [-T key-table] key command [arguments]",
39 	0,
40 	cmd_bind_key_exec
41 };
42 
43 enum cmd_retval
44 cmd_bind_key_exec(struct cmd *self, struct cmd_q *cmdq)
45 {
46 	struct args	*args = self->args;
47 	char		*cause;
48 	struct cmd_list	*cmdlist;
49 	key_code	 key;
50 	const char	*tablename;
51 
52 	if (args_has(args, 't')) {
53 		if (args->argc != 2 && args->argc != 3) {
54 			cmdq_error(cmdq, "not enough arguments");
55 			return (CMD_RETURN_ERROR);
56 		}
57 	} else {
58 		if (args->argc < 2) {
59 			cmdq_error(cmdq, "not enough arguments");
60 			return (CMD_RETURN_ERROR);
61 		}
62 	}
63 
64 	key = key_string_lookup_string(args->argv[0]);
65 	if (key == KEYC_NONE) {
66 		cmdq_error(cmdq, "unknown key: %s", args->argv[0]);
67 		return (CMD_RETURN_ERROR);
68 	}
69 
70 	if (args_has(args, 't'))
71 		return (cmd_bind_key_mode_table(self, cmdq, key));
72 
73 	if (args_has(args, 'T'))
74 		tablename = args_get(args, 'T');
75 	else if (args_has(args, 'n'))
76 		tablename = "root";
77 	else
78 		tablename = "prefix";
79 
80 	cmdlist = cmd_list_parse(args->argc - 1, args->argv + 1, NULL, 0,
81 	    &cause);
82 	if (cmdlist == NULL) {
83 		cmdq_error(cmdq, "%s", cause);
84 		free(cause);
85 		return (CMD_RETURN_ERROR);
86 	}
87 
88 	key_bindings_add(tablename, key, args_has(args, 'r'), cmdlist);
89 	return (CMD_RETURN_NORMAL);
90 }
91 
92 enum cmd_retval
93 cmd_bind_key_mode_table(struct cmd *self, struct cmd_q *cmdq, key_code key)
94 {
95 	struct args			*args = self->args;
96 	const char			*tablename;
97 	const struct mode_key_table	*mtab;
98 	struct mode_key_binding		*mbind, mtmp;
99 	enum mode_key_cmd		 cmd;
100 	const char			*arg;
101 
102 	tablename = args_get(args, 't');
103 	if ((mtab = mode_key_findtable(tablename)) == NULL) {
104 		cmdq_error(cmdq, "unknown key table: %s", tablename);
105 		return (CMD_RETURN_ERROR);
106 	}
107 
108 	cmd = mode_key_fromstring(mtab->cmdstr, args->argv[1]);
109 	if (cmd == MODEKEY_NONE) {
110 		cmdq_error(cmdq, "unknown command: %s", args->argv[1]);
111 		return (CMD_RETURN_ERROR);
112 	}
113 
114 	switch (cmd) {
115 	case MODEKEYCOPY_APPENDSELECTION:
116 	case MODEKEYCOPY_COPYSELECTION:
117 	case MODEKEYCOPY_STARTNAMEDBUFFER:
118 		if (args->argc == 2)
119 			arg = NULL;
120 		else {
121 			arg = args->argv[2];
122 			if (strcmp(arg, "-x") != 0) {
123 				cmdq_error(cmdq, "unknown argument");
124 				return (CMD_RETURN_ERROR);
125 			}
126 		}
127 		break;
128 	case MODEKEYCOPY_COPYPIPE:
129 		if (args->argc != 3) {
130 			cmdq_error(cmdq, "no argument given");
131 			return (CMD_RETURN_ERROR);
132 		}
133 		arg = args->argv[2];
134 		break;
135 	default:
136 		if (args->argc != 2) {
137 			cmdq_error(cmdq, "no argument allowed");
138 			return (CMD_RETURN_ERROR);
139 		}
140 		arg = NULL;
141 		break;
142 	}
143 
144 	mtmp.key = key;
145 	mtmp.mode = !!args_has(args, 'c');
146 	if ((mbind = RB_FIND(mode_key_tree, mtab->tree, &mtmp)) == NULL) {
147 		mbind = xmalloc(sizeof *mbind);
148 		mbind->key = mtmp.key;
149 		mbind->mode = mtmp.mode;
150 		RB_INSERT(mode_key_tree, mtab->tree, mbind);
151 	}
152 	mbind->cmd = cmd;
153 	mbind->arg = arg != NULL ? xstrdup(arg) : NULL;
154 	return (CMD_RETURN_NORMAL);
155 }
